Home
last modified time | relevance | path

Searched refs:mTxFrame (Results 1 – 5 of 5) sorted by relevance

/openthread-latest/tests/nexus/platform/
Dnexus_core.cpp119 if (aNode.mRadio.mTxFrame.GetDstAddr(dstAddr) != kErrorNone) in ProcessRadio()
124 if (aNode.mRadio.mTxFrame.GetDstPanId(dstPanId) != kErrorNone) in ProcessRadio()
129 ackRequested = aNode.mRadio.mTxFrame.GetAckRequest(); in ProcessRadio()
131 otPlatRadioTxStarted(&aNode.GetInstance(), &aNode.mRadio.mTxFrame); in ProcessRadio()
137 … if ((&rxNode == &aNode) || !rxNode.mRadio.CanReceiveOnChannel(aNode.mRadio.mTxFrame.GetChannel())) in ProcessRadio()
148 Radio::Frame rxFrame(aNode.mRadio.mTxFrame); in ProcessRadio()
160 if ((aNode.mRadio.mTxFrame.GetSrcAddr(srcAddr) == kErrorNone) && in ProcessRadio()
179 aNode.mRadio.mChannel = aNode.mRadio.mTxFrame.mChannel; in ProcessRadio()
191 … static_cast<const Mac::RxFrame &>(static_cast<const Mac::Frame &>(aNode.mRadio.mTxFrame)), in ProcessRadio()
194 otPlatRadioTxDone(&aNode.GetInstance(), &aNode.mRadio.mTxFrame, &ackFrame, kErrorNone); in ProcessRadio()
[all …]
Dnexus_radio.hpp72 Frame mTxFrame; member
Dnexus_radio.cpp128 …*otPlatRadioGetTransmitBuffer(otInstance *aInstance) { return &AsNode(aInstance).mRadio.mTxFrame; } in otPlatRadioGetTransmitBuffer()
136 OT_ASSERT(aFrame == &AsNode(aInstance).mRadio.mTxFrame); in otPlatRadioTransmit()
/openthread-latest/src/core/radio/
Dtrel_link.cpp54 ClearAllBytes(mTxFrame); in Link()
58 mTxFrame.mPsdu = &mTxPacketBuffer[kMaxHeaderSize]; in Link()
59 mTxFrame.SetLength(0); in Link()
62 mTxFrame.SetRadioType(Mac::kRadioTypeTrel); in Link()
128 mRxChannel = mTxFrame.GetChannel(); in BeginTransmit()
130 VerifyOrExit(!mTxFrame.IsEmpty(), InvokeSendDone(kErrorAbort)); in BeginTransmit()
132 IgnoreError(mTxFrame.GetDstAddr(destAddr)); in BeginTransmit()
167 if (!mTxFrame.GetSecurityEnabled()) in BeginTransmit()
175 IgnoreError(mTxFrame.GetKeyIdMode(keyIdMode)); in BeginTransmit()
180 if (mTxFrame.GetDstPanId(destPanId) != kErrorNone) in BeginTransmit()
[all …]
Dtrel_link.hpp138 Mac::TxFrame &GetTransmitFrame(void) { return mTxFrame; } in GetTransmitFrame()
207 Mac::TxFrame mTxFrame; member in ot::Trel::Link